The Babydoll Southdown originated in England many years ago and was lost via crossbreeding to increase their size. However they reached the USA where they have been popular.
There are not many of us (breeders) or them (sheep) in the UK so we are trying out best to produce clean bloodlines and keep the breed growing strong.
Babydolls make excellent pets as they are small, friendly and easy to deal with. Their small size means that they are great for grazing in orchards or vineyards.
